Software Calibration Specialist for GM's Electrification Thermal Calibration Team. Responsible for calibration data development and collaborative project execution in automotive diagnostics and controls.
Responsibilities
Calibration responsibilities in Electrification Thermal Device Controls/Diagnostics and System Diagnostics.
Develop calibration data sets for current and future vehicle platforms, including hybrid applications.
Engage in cross-functional teams, handle multiple projects/priorities.
Balance planned and unplanned work.
Travel requirements of ~30 days per year, predominantly to Milford Proving Grounds in Michigan and potentially other locations in the US and Canada.
Ensure robust execution of diagnostic and controls calibrations through in-vehicle and laboratory data collection, bulk data analysis, and related performance verification.
Requirements
Bachelor of Science in Mechanical, Electrical or Chemical Engineering
2+ years of experience in SW/Controls development, calibration, verification, or validation.
Experience with in-vehicle testing, including troubleshooting experience with electrical or thermal systems.
Ability to complete minor automotive mechanical and wiring work.
Experience with data acquisition and analysis.
Independent worker requiring little direction and works well in a team environment.
Willing to gain specific training from a variety of people / techniques.
Demonstrated adaptability and ability to deal with ambiguity and changes driven by program modifications/updates.
Strong time management skills, required to meet agreed upon customer deliverables while managing multiple projects.
Able to contribute to technical projects and work effectively with Local and Global teams.
Strong oral and written communication skills.
Ability to travel to the United States on short notice.
Valid Driver’s (G) license for Ontario.
